The Art of Letting Go — Practicing Ishvara Pranidhana in Daily Life
December asks us to soften our grip—on our schedules, our expectations, and even our sense of control. In yoga philosophy, this softening is known as Ishvara Pranidhana, the practice of surrendering to something greater than ourselves. Instead of forcing life to unfold a certain way, we learn to trust its natural rhythm. Embracing Ishvara Pranidhana: Yoga for Surrender and Peace This December
December invites us to slow down, soften, and surrender into the quieter rhythm of winter. In yoga philosophy, this is the essence of Ishvara Pranidhana—the practice of trusting something greater than ourselves, releasing the illusion of control, and allowing life to unfold with grace.
